Why Meme Coins Like PEPE Attract Attention

PEPE, inspired by the internet meme, has become a favorite among speculative traders. Its price can be highly volatile, offering both risks and opportunities. Converting a small amount like 100 HKD into PEPE is a low-barrier entry point for curious investors who want to test the waters without committing large sums.

The appeal of meme coins often lies in their community-driven nature. Unlike traditional assets, their value can be swayed by social media trends and celebrity endorsements. How to Use the Conversion Tool

Using Bybit's conversion feature is straightforward. You simply enter the amount in HKD, and the platform instantly calculates the equivalent in PEPE. This can be done on both the web and mobile app, making it convenient for on-the-go traders. The tool also supports reverse conversions, allowing you to see how much PEPE you'd need to get 100 HKD.

Here are some key points to remember when using such tools:

  • Rates are live and can change within seconds.
  • Transaction fees may apply, so check the final amount.
  • Conversion tools are for reference; actual trade execution may differ.
